«linq» 태그된 질문

LINQ (언어 통합 쿼리)는 네이티브 데이터 쿼리 기능을 .NET 언어에 추가하는 Microsoft .NET Framework 구성 요소입니다. 적절한 경우보다 자세한 태그 (예 : [linq-to-sql], [linq-to-entities] / [entity-framework] 또는 [plinq])를 사용하십시오.


2
Linq to Entities 가입 및 그룹 가입
웹을 검색했지만 여전히 간단한 답변을 찾을 수 없습니다. 누군가 간단한 영어로 설명해 주 GroupJoin시겠습니까? 일반 내부와 Join어떻게 다릅니 까? 일반적으로 사용됩니까? 메소드 구문에만 해당됩니까? 쿼리 구문은 어떻습니까? C # 코드 예제가 좋을 것입니다.

9
"문 본문이있는 람다 식은 식 트리로 변환 할 수 없습니다"
EntityFramework 사용시 A lambda expression with a statement body cannot be converted to an expression tree다음 코드를 컴파일하려고 할 때 " " 오류가 발생 합니다. Obj[] myArray = objects.Select(o => { var someLocalVar = o.someVar; return new Obj() { Var1 = someLocalVar, Var2 = o.var2 }; }).ToArray(); 오류가 무엇을 의미하는지, …

5
linq select에서 비동기식 대기
기존 프로그램을 수정해야하며 다음 코드가 포함되어 있습니다. var inputs = events.Select(async ev => await ProcessEventAsync(ev)) .Select(t => t.Result) .Where(i => i != null) .ToList(); 그러나이 먼저 모든 사용, 나에게 매우 이상한 것 같습니다 async과 await선택에. Stephen Cleary 의이 답변 에 따르면 나는 그것들을 떨어 뜨릴 수 있어야합니다. 그런 다음 두 …
180 c#  linq  asynchronous 

4
엔티티 프레임 워크 linq query Include () 다중 하위 엔티티
이것은 정말 기본적인 질문 일 수 있지만 3 수준 (또는 그 이상)에 걸친 쿼리를 작성할 때 여러 하위 엔터티를 포함시키는 좋은 방법은 무엇입니까? 즉, 내가 4 개 테이블이 : Company, Employee, Employee_Car및Employee_Country 회사는 직원과 1 : m 관계가 있습니다. 직원은 Employee_Car 및 Employee_Country와 1 : m 관계가 있습니다. 4 개의 …

17
최대 또는 기본?
행을 반환하지 않을 수있는 LINQ 쿼리에서 Max 값을 얻는 가장 좋은 방법은 무엇입니까? 내가 방금하면 Dim x = (From y In context.MyTable _ Where y.MyField = value _ Select y.MyCounter).Max 쿼리가 행을 반환하지 않으면 오류가 발생합니다. 난 할 수 있습니다 Dim x = (From y In context.MyTable _ Where y.MyField …
176 c#  .net  linq  linq-to-sql 

12
ToList () — 새 목록을 작성합니까?
수업이 있다고 가정 해 봅시다 public class MyObject { public int SimpleInt{get;set;} } 그리고 List<MyObject>,을 가지고 있고 , ToList()중 하나를 변경 SimpleInt하면 변경 사항이 원래 목록으로 다시 전파됩니다. 즉, 다음 방법의 결과는 무엇입니까? public void RunChangeList() { var objs = new List<MyObject>(){new MyObject(){SimpleInt=0}}; var whatInt = ChangeToList(objs ); } public …
176 c#  linq 

11
빈 쿼리 인 경우 최대 반환 값
이 쿼리가 있습니다. int maxShoeSize = Workers .Where(x => x.CompanyId == 8) .Max(x => x.ShoeSize); 무엇을 할 것이다 maxShoeSize회사의 8 전혀 근로자가없는 경우는? 업데이트 : 예외가 아닌 0을 얻기 위해 쿼리를 어떻게 변경할 수 있습니까?

5
List에서 고유 한 값 목록 가져 오기
C #에서는 세 개의 String 멤버 변수가있는 Note라는 클래스가 있다고 가정합니다. public class Note { public string Title; public string Author; public string Text; } 그리고 참고 유형 목록이 있습니다. List<Note> Notes = new List<Note>(); 저자 열에서 모든 고유 값 목록을 얻는 가장 깨끗한 방법은 무엇입니까? 목록을 반복하고 다른 문자열 …
175 c#  linq  list  distinct 

11
LINQ는 대소 문자를 구분하지 않습니다
이 코드는 대소 문자를 구분합니다. 대소 문자를 구분하지 않는 방법은 무엇입니까? public IQueryable<FACILITY_ITEM> GetFacilityItemRootByDescription(string description) { return this.ObjectContext.FACILITY_ITEM.Where(fi => fi.DESCRIPTION.Contains(description)); }
174 c#  linq 

3
LINQ를 사용하여 사전 <T1, T2>을 선택하십시오.
"select"키워드와 확장 메소드를 사용 IEnumerable&lt;T&gt;하여 LINQ를 사용하여을 리턴 했지만 일반을 리턴해야하며 Dictionary&lt;T1, T2&gt;이를 파악할 수 없습니다. 내가 배운 예는 다음과 비슷한 형태로 무언가를 사용했습니다. IEnumerable&lt;T&gt; coll = from x in y select new SomeClass{ prop1 = value1, prop2 = value2 }; 확장 방법으로도 같은 작업을 수행했습니다. 위의 예제에서 "SomeClass"를 ""로 …
171 c#  .net  linq  generics 


5
Linq를 사용하여 객체 목록에서 고유 한 속성 목록을 얻으려면 어떻게해야합니까?
Linq를 사용하여 id가 속성 인 객체 목록이 제공된 id 목록을 반환하려고합니다. 각 객체를 반복하고 찾은 고유 ID를 가져 오지 않고이 작업을 수행하고 싶습니다. MyClass 유형의 객체 목록이 있으며이 클래스의 속성 중 하나가 ID입니다. public class MyClass { public int ID { get; set; } } 내가하고 싶은 것은 Linq 쿼리를 …
171 linq  class  list  c#-3.0  properties 


5
LINQ : "포함"및 Lambda 쿼리
나는 한 List&lt;BuildingStatus&gt;이라고 buildingStatus. char 코드 (로 반환 GetCharCode())가 일부 변수와 같은 상태를 포함하고 있는지 확인하고 싶습니다 v.Status. 아래의 (비 컴파일) 코드 라인을 따라이 작업을 수행하는 방법이 있습니까? buildingStatus.Contains(item =&gt; item.GetCharValue() == v.Status)
168 c#  .net  list  linq  lambda 

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.